Ignition Repair

You need immediate assistance if your car ignition switch fails. An automotive locksmith has the tools and lubrication to carefully remove the broken key from the ignition. This is a much better option than moving your key around. A professional will ensure that the damaged component doesn't get stuck inside the ignition cylinder. This could result in further damage.

An ignition cylinder is the mechanism that goes with your key and allows the engine to start, turn on other electrical components, and more. These cylinders may break down due to normal wear and tear or damage caused by accident. An autolocksmith can repair or replace the damaged cylinder to restore the vehicle's function.

A professional locksmith will be able to identify the issue and give you an estimate of costs prior to beginning the work. The ignition cylinders can be expensive however they're worth it for a safe and reliable vehicle.

Keep in mind that the majority of issues with your ignition have nothing to do with the ignition switch. Locksmiths often have to deal with loose fittings, keys that are stiff and can't be moved or even ignitions that don't function. A locksmith can tell you whether the issue is in your car's other parts.

Car Key Replacement

The loss or misplacement of your keys to your car can be a major hassle, especially if you're in the middle of a rush. It's always an ideal idea to have an extra set of keys on hand. You never know when you'll need them. It's also why it's a good idea to contact an automotive locksmith in NYC in the event that you have lost or broken your key. It's a lot cheaper than calling roadside assistance and having to wait for them to arrive.

The type of key you have will determine much it will cost to replace it. Keys that are traditional, simple pieces of metal that fit into mechanical locks and ignitions, are usually the cheapest to replace. They are also the easiest to crack. Key fobs, which have buttons on the outside that you can press to unlock and lock your vehicle as well as remote keys which let you start or lock your vehicle from the distance, are more expensive.

Most keys require assistance from an auto locksmith to have a new copy made. To accomplish this the locksmith must know the model, year and model of your vehicle and also proof that you are the owner (the title or registration should be enough).

Some dealers might permit you to have an alternative key programmed by someone else however it could be difficult. You should check with your dealer first before you make an appointment with an independent locksmith.
